在互联网时代,Web表单是用户与网站之间互动的重要桥梁。一个设计精良的表单能够大大提升用户体验,增加用户留存率。对于新手开发者来说,选择合适的表单开发框架尤为重要。今天,就让我们一起来盘点一下当前市场上最受欢迎的5款Web表单开发框架,帮助新手们轻松提升用户体验。
1. Bootstrap Form
Bootstrap Form是一款基于Bootstrap框架的表单开发组件,它提供了丰富的样式和功能,使得开发者可以快速搭建美观、易用的表单。以下是一些Bootstrap Form的特点:
- 简洁的样式:Bootstrap Form提供了一系列预定义的样式,如文本框、下拉框、单选框、复选框等,这些样式易于理解和修改。
- 响应式设计:Bootstrap Form支持响应式设计,能够适应不同的屏幕尺寸,保证在各种设备上都能提供良好的用户体验。
- 插件丰富:Bootstrap Form支持大量的插件,如表单验证、日期选择器等,可以满足开发者的多样化需求。
2. jQuery Validation
jQuery Validation是一个强大的JavaScript插件,用于简化客户端表单验证。它具有以下优势:
- 简单易用:jQuery Validation的API非常简单,新手开发者可以快速上手。
- 丰富的验证规则:提供了诸如必填、邮箱、电话号码等多种验证规则,满足不同场景的需求。
- 可自定义:开发者可以根据需要自定义验证规则和错误信息。
3. Vue.js Form
Vue.js Form是一款基于Vue.js框架的表单管理工具,它可以帮助开发者快速搭建表单,并提供实时数据绑定功能。以下是Vue.js Form的一些特点:
- 响应式数据绑定:Vue.js Form支持实时数据绑定,方便开发者实现数据校验和验证。
- 灵活的组件体系:Vue.js Form提供了一系列可复用的组件,如文本框、下拉框、单选框等,便于搭建复杂表单。
- 与Vue.js完美融合:Vue.js Form与其他Vue.js组件无缝对接,开发者可以轻松地将其集成到Vue.js项目中。
4. Angular Material
Angular Material是一款基于Angular框架的前端UI库,其中包括丰富的表单组件和工具。以下是一些Angular Material的特点:
- 丰富的UI组件:Angular Material提供了一系列UI组件,如卡片、按钮、日期选择器等,方便开发者快速搭建界面。
- 高度定制:开发者可以自定义Angular Material的组件样式和布局,满足个性化需求。
- 性能优化:Angular Material采用虚拟DOM技术,确保页面流畅运行。
5. React Hook Form
React Hook Form是一款基于React的表单库,它利用React Hook提供了一套简单易用的表单解决方案。以下是React Hook Form的一些特点:
- 简洁的API:React Hook Form提供了一系列React Hook,如useForm、useField等,简化了表单处理过程。
- 易于集成:React Hook Form与React Router、Redux等框架兼容良好,方便开发者整合到现有项目中。
- 支持表单状态管理:React Hook Form可以轻松实现表单状态的集中管理,方便开发者进行单元测试。
以上就是目前市场上较为热门的5款Web表单开发框架,希望新手开发者能够根据自己的需求和项目特点,选择合适的框架,轻松提升用户体验。记住,优秀的表单设计不仅仅是为了收集用户信息,更是为了提升用户在使用过程中的满意度。
